Output 64a410e81796494f22c0e9127dab30b042ed0b8bdf032d4a7f68ea14b942edb7: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ae1f6d9719a766b2f4c9f1e51ba0f03ac637743 OP_EQUAL
address
3EMMsHfJEX1S3KVuUwjtauz5yXMUe3aGZr
transaction
64a410e81796494f22c0e9127dab30b042ed0b8bdf032d4a7f68ea14b942edb7
confirmations
352706
spent
true